    I'd like more variety in fights. Imagine a scene where the Autobots take on Galvatron. Optimus fights with his brute force and nigh limitless energy, trying not to give his opponent an opening. Bumblebee would dart in and out thanks to his speed and help distract Galvs so Optimus can really lay into him. Drift fights with his swords or from the air as a helicopter. Crosshairs uses his guns to shoot at weak points with his perfect aim. And Hound unleashes everything he's got to help gradually whittle the opponent down (including his Gatling gun amongst many other weapons).

    Multiple bot-on-bit fights have usually been pretty awesome. It was cool to see the NEST team advancing in Chicago (Sideswipe covering the rear, Dino fighting hand to hand, Ratchet sniping high targets and Bee and the humans focusing on what's directly ahead), or the Autobots fighting Sentinel, or Autobots taking on Brawl together.

    I agree that more Autobots needed to be involved in the fights with REAL Decepticons (not a bunch of protoforms and T-1000 wannabe Decepticons). Way too much Optimus and Bumblebee vs everyone. The Ironhide/Sideswipe fight vs the Dreads was a perfect example of spreading it out with the other Autobots but that was basically it. The first movie got it right because all of Autobots were fighting a tight knit group of Decepticons. Altough I think it would've been better to see Ironhide or Ratchet finish off Blackout.
